This Message by Brother William Marrion Branham was delivered on Saturday evening,December 31, 1960, at the Branham Tabernacle in Jeffersonville, Indiana, U.S.A. Thissermon, number 60‑1231, is one hour and thirty minutes. Every effort has been made toaccurately transfer the verbal Message from the magnetic tape recording to the printedpage, and is printed herein unabridged and distributed by Voice Of God Recordings.
